Saludos:
Necesito si alguien me puede explicar con detalles como hacer un archivo .phar.
| |||
mira he probado con el wampp y el xampp creando un archivo a partir de un index.php con este codigo: <?php $phar = new Phar('listing1.phar'); $phar->addFile('index.php'); ?> y me da el siquiente error: Fatal error: Uncaught exception 'UnexpectedValueException' with message 'internal corruption of phar "C:\Archivos de programa\xampp\htdocs\qq\listing1.phar" (truncated entry)' in C:\Archivos de programa\xampp\htdocs\qq\crear.php:2 Stack trace: #0 C:\Archivos de programa\xampp\htdocs\qq\crear.php(2): Phar->__construct('listing1.phar') #1 {main} thrown in C:\Archivos de programa\xampp\htdocs\qq\crear.php on line 2 Gracias Hola a todos, Estoy desarrollando un sistema en php-gtk donde el cliente me pide el codigo empaquetado en un archivo. He buscado documentación sobre esto y encontré que la solución puede ser utilizar el paquete phar. Investigando me surgieron las siguientes dudas - ¿Tengo que descargar el paquete phar de algun servidor como PEAR o el php 5.3.xxx lo trae por defecto? - ¿que comando hay que ejecutar para crear el archivo xxx.phar de mi proyecto? He intentado hacer el siguiente ejemplo pero me da problemas <?php $phar = new Phar('listing1.phar'); $phar->addFile('index.php'); ?> El error que me da es: Fatal error: Uncaught exception 'UnexpectedValueException' with message 'internal corruption of phar "C:\Archivos de programa\xampp\htdocs\qq\listing1.phar" (truncated entry)' in C:\Archivos de programa\xampp\htdocs\qq\crear.php:2 Stack trace: #0 C:\Archivos de programa\xampp\htdocs\qq\crear.php(2): Phar->__construct('listing1.phar') #1 {main} thrown in C:\Archivos de programa\xampp\htdocs\qq\crear.php on line 2 Agradeciendo de antemano Gustavo Última edición por GatorV; 16/02/2010 a las 14:42 |
Etiquetas: Ninguno |